About Sydney to Brisbane by car
There are two primary routes between Sydney and Brisbane. ThePacific Highway(A1) andPacific Motorway(M1) is a primary highway 800 km long, running between theAustraliancities ofSydneyandBrisbane, up the north coast ofNew South Wales. It forms a key segment ofHighway 1, which runs around the length of Australia. The Pacific Highway connects many of the state's major cities and towns, and is the obvious choice if speed or access to the coastal beaches are your primary deciding factors. The primary alternative is theNew England Highway(A15), which starts atNewcastlearound an hour north of Sydney and detours inland via theHunter Valley,TamworthandArmidale.
